I have to rip all Jackson stuff out, rename modules, create more service loaders, etc.
A big refactoring which takes days.
The adapters (jackson and jsonb) have quite some logic. Similar to what #jjwt does, but the JSON API response is much more complicated.
Blog post:
How to use #jjwt (by @lhazlewood@twitter.com) with #Jakarta #jsonb (Bind-API). Works with both Eclipse Yasson (used by @OpenLibertyIO@twitter.com) and Apache Johnzon.
https://blog.bmarwell.de/2022/05/12/using-jjwt-with-jakarta-jsonb.html